Inside Shilpa's Grand Shaadi
By Kunal M Shah, 23 November, 2009
Inside Shilpa's Grand ShaadiEven as Shilpa got married to Raj in true Bunt style, there was an air of disappointment in her hometown, Mangalore. Sources close to the family at Mudalady said that while her maternal grandmother, Vijayakka, received the reception invite to be held tomorrow in Mumbai along with a saree worth Rs 10,000, she wasn't invited for the wedding, which took place yesterday.

Her nani hails from Mudalady near Kateel. An uncle of Shilpa, on condition of anonymity, said while all close relatives were invited for the wedding yesterday as well as the reception to be held tomorrow, her nani didn't receive the wedding invitation card. Ever since Shilpa's wedding date was announced her family members at her ancestral house at Niddodi, Mudalpady near Kateel were fed-up with the constant media attention. They were often known to misguide media persons who visited the house to gather information on the actress's wedding.

Raj Kundra was in a hotel one and a half kilometres away from Bawa Villa, Khandala where Shilpa Shetty was waiting for the baraat. As the road connecting the two always has chock-a-block traffic, the police gave Raj permission for only a few minutes. As Raj's baraat was on its way to Bawa Villa, the ghodi stumbled. The horse's leg was a bit bruised and the loud firecrackers only added to its misery. They somehow managed to steady the horse and the baraat proceeded to the wedding venue.

Among those who are excited about Shilpa's wedding in the coastal town, is Premakka, who worked for the Shetty family as a governess for Shilpa and her younger sister Shamita. She was more than happy that 'her child' is getting married. Premakka, who hails from Kinnigoli, was with the Shettys for almost ten years. Premakka also recollects meeting Shilpa when she visited Mangalore in 2007.

Post the grand wedding reception in Mumbai tomorrow, the couple plans to visit the Oneness University, Chennai to seek the blessings of their spiritual gurus. They will then proceed to the Bahamas for their honeymoon.

Tarun Tahiliani had designed Shilpa Shetty's wedding outfit. The baraat took about 30 minutes to reach the wedding venue. The wedding mahurat was at exactly 6.30 pm, which is considered very auspicious. Only 40 guests comprising close family and friends of the couple were invited.

No one from Bollywood was invited except for Vashu and Jackky Bhagani, who are extremely close to Raj Kundra. The couple went to Shilpa Shetty's Mumbai house after the wedding for the bidaai ceremony.
